Q: Is 5,632 a Prime Number?

 A: No, 5,632 is not a prime number.

Why is 5,632 not a prime number?

A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.

The number 5632 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 8 11 16 22 32 44 64 88 128 176 256 352 512 704 1,408 2,816 and 5,632, with no remainder.

Since 5,632 cannot be divided by just 1 and 5,632, it is not a prime number.
